I want to use 2 1.5 Tb disks with Intrepid. Tried to install Intrepid
on the computer with disks in place; Install saw them, but wouldn't
format them. Loaded OS with 500 Gb disks in place, no problem. Added a
1.5 Tb disk, but gparted doesn't see it.
Is 1.5 Tb too large for Intrepid? Should I be using a file system other
than ext3 for a disk this size? Is there another way besides gparted to
see a new (unformatted) disk?
